samples: lora: receive: update SNR unit to dB

Signal-to-noise ratio is a unitless quantity, so its unit is dB, not
dBm (dBm is the power relative to 1 milliwatt). At the same time output
the received payload using `LOG_HEXDUMP_INF`, instead of limiting the
sample solely to string payloads.
